Aleksandar Zarić (Serbian Cyrillic: Александар Зарић; born March 20, 1989) is a Serbian professional basketball coach and former player.
Playing career
Zarić played for Radnički FMP, OKK Beograd, Beovuk 72[1] of the Basketball League of Serbia.
Coaching career
Zarić started his coaching career with FMP as a staff member of head coach Dušan Alimpijević.[2] In July 2017, Alimpijević was named as the head coach of Crvena zvezda, and Zarić moved to Crvena zvezda to be an assistant coach.[3][4]
Career achievements
- As assistant coach
- Serbian League champion: 1 (with Crvena zvezda: 2017–18)
